Piyong is a Taluka located in Lohit district of Arunachal Pradesh. It is one of 8 Talukas of Lohit district. There are 27 villages and 0 towns in Piyong Taluka.
As per the Census India 2011, Piyong Taluka has 2153 households, population of 10481 of which 5444 are males and 5037 are females. The population of children between age 0-6 is 2205 which is 21.04% of total population.

Piyong Religion Population
Description | Population | Percentage |
---|
Total | 10481 | 100% |
Hindu | 5575 | 53.19% |
Buddhist | 4163 | 39.72% |
Christian | 684 | 6.53% |
Muslim | 24 | 0.23% |
Sikh | 21 | 0.2% |
Jain | 8 | 0.08% |
Other religions and persuasions | 4 | 0.04% |
Religion not stated | 2 | 0.02% |
